What is Chicken Mexicaine (2007) about?

*Chicken Mexicaine* follows Roby Schmucker, a repeat offender who unexpectedly befriends his cellmate, Mohammed Hiab, while behind bars. Together, they uncover a dangerous conspiracy led by the prison director and risk everything to expose the truth. The film blends humor with suspense as the unlikely duo fights for justice in a system designed to keep them down.

About Chicken Mexicaine (2007) — A German prison comedy with an unexpected twist

Imprisoned for the fourth time, petty crook Roby Schmucker finds an unlikely ally in his cellmate Mohammed Hiab in the German prison comedy *Chicken Mexicaine* (2007). Directed by Armin Biehler, this 96-minute dark comedy blends mismatched personalities and prison chaos while uncovering a sinister scheme orchestrated by the facility's corrupt director. With its sharp wit and unpredictable twists, the film explores themes of friendship, rebellion, and the absurdity of authority behind bars. The atmosphere oscillates between frantic humor and tense drama, making it a standout in the German comedy genre.

Set against the drab backdrop of a maximum-security prison, *Chicken Mexicaine* delivers more than just laughs—it's a story of underdog triumph where two outsiders challenge an unjust system. The chemistry between Bruno Cathomas as Roby and Peter Rühring as Mohammed drives the narrative forward, while Juana-Maria von Jascheroff and Roberto Guerra add layers of intrigue to the prison's darker corners.
